Thomas Oscar Midkiff, III, \T. O.\, 83, of Midkiff, Texas passed away Saturday, May 5, 2018. The family will receive friends on Wednesday, May 9, 2018, from 6:00 pm-8:00 pm at Nalley-Pickle & Welch Funeral Home in Midland. Funeral services will be held at 2:00 pm Thursday, May 10, 2018, at Nalley-Pickle & Welch Chapel in Midland.T.O. was born on August 7, 1934 to Hattie Mae and Thomas Oscar Midkiff, Junior in Midland, Texas. He attended Midland High School and Allen Military Academy in Bryan, Texas. He graduated from Schreiner Military Institute in Kerrville, Texas.After graduation from Schreiner Military Institute, he started working on the family ranch which is a registered Texas ranch for over 100 years. Early on he raised cattle and sheep on the ranch and in later years cleared land to include cotton farming. He married Carol Ann Leon in Midland, Texas on May 21, 1982. He loved being with family and being Poppy and Granddaddy to the grandkids.T.O. was funny, a hard worker and played hard too. He loved to travel to destinations that included Australia, South and Central America, he enjoyed fishing in Mexico, Big Bend and hunting in the Grand Canyon.He is survived by his wife, Carol Ann Midkiff; her children; son, Al Callaway and wife Stomi; son, Ben Callaway and wife Cheryl; his children; daughter, Janice Durham and husband Gary; son, Steven Midkiff and wife Saundra; son, Thomas Oscar Midkiff, IV and wife Kristy; their mother Marilyn Midkiff; ten grandchildren and fifteen great grandchildren; and his siblings, Maydelle Jackson, Loyce Cole, Richard Midkiff and wife Shelia.He is preceded in death by his parents, Thomas Oscar Midkiff, Junior and Hattie Mae Midkiff and his sister, Hazel Calcote.In lieu of flowers, donations may be made to Haley Memorial Museum and Research Library at 1805 W.
